Contrôle récursif : contrôler un objet ainsi que les objets qu'il utilise
Résultats de l'opération de contrôle
La finalité principale de la fonction de contrôle dans le Composer est de vérifier que toutes les définitions obligatoires des objets sont correctes. Lorsque les définitions des objets sont incorrectes, le logiciel identifie les erreurs et en dresse la liste dans le volet de traces.
Lorsque vous contrôlez un objet, Composer vérifie que :
De plus, un objet doit être contrôlé avant de :
Avant de commencer : pour chaque statut, le tableau suivant indique l'action à faire pour contrôler un objet.
|
Icône de statut |
Statut |
Action |
|
|
À contrôler (<ToBeChecked>) |
Effectuer la marche à suivre décrite ci-dessous. |
|
|
Contrôlé (<Checked>) |
Aucun. L'objet est déjà contrôlé. |
|
|
Prêt à envoyer (<ReadyToSend>) |
Aucun. L'objet est déjà contrôlé. |
|
|
Archivé (<Archived>) |
Aucun. L'objet est déjà contrôlé. |
|
|
À valider (<ToBeCommitted>) |
Aucun. L'objet est déjà contrôlé. CFT uniquement |
|
|
Validé (<Committed>) |
Aucun. L'objet est déjà contrôlé. |
Composer exécute différents types de contrôle, selon l'endroit de l'interface où vous effectuez le contrôle.
Pour contrôler uniquement les propriétés de l'objet affiché :
- Fichier > Sauvegarder pour enregistrer l'objet dans le référentiel.
- Fichier > Fermer pour fermer la fenêtre des propriétés de l'objet.
Pour contrôler un objet donné ainsi que que tous les objets que ce dernier utilise :
Composer contrôle les définitions des propriétés de l'objet sélectionné ainsi que celles de tous les objets utilisés par cet objet.
En plus, vous pouvez réaliser un contrôle récursif sur les objets que vous sélectionnez dans :
Sélectionnez l'objet ou les objets que vous voulez contrôler et cliquez sur
dans la barre d'outils du Navigateur.
Que ce soit pour un contrôle simple ou un contrôle récursif, Composer affiche les résultats de l'opération dans le volet de traces qui apparaît au bas de la fenêtre principale de l'écran.
Si les définitions des objets sont valides, Composer :
Si les définitions des propriétés ou la syntaxe du LMD ne sont pas correctes, Composer affiche une liste des erreurs dans le volet de traces. Le statut de l'objet reste à la valeur À contrôler.
Les erreurs sont typiquement causées par des problèmes au niveau de champs spécifiques de certaines données. Pour avoir un accès direct à ces champs et à ces objets, cliquez deux fois sur l'erreur dans le volet de traces. Composer ouvre automatiquement la fenêtre Propriétés de l'objet concerné, et affiche l'onglet et le champ qui ont causé l'erreur.